About us

CFM are a leading NI Facilities management company delivering total integrated building service solutions throughout the public and private sector.

The business has grown rapidly over the last 5 years and currently has a 350 strong all trade workforce.

Your new opportunity

This role operates within a fast-paced environment and is responsible for the planning and scheduling of job orders, ensuring efficiency and cost-effectiveness whilst providing a first-class service to our customers.

This role will require teamwork and liaise closely with all stakeholders in the business and assist daily in managing targets and workflows effectively.

Key Responsibilities

  • Be the initial point of contact for tenants for urgent, routine and adaption works
  • Scheduling customer appointments and creating events
  • Notifying customers on planned arrival of workers Assigning jobs to relevant trade/department within the required job category via computer communication whilst considering cost, customer service and resource availability
  • Raising survey events on new COTs, Adaptions and Response jobs
  • Monitoring progress of all jobs to ensure all scheduled works are completed and PDAs completed correctly
  • Liaise with administration team, supervisor and management to answer queries and review works in progress.
  • Liaise daily with client district maintenance officers/administrators
  • Monitoring of required completion dates, ensuring they are meet, or extension requested were required
  • Dealing with queries and complaint resolution
  • Maintaining standards and processes to reach KPI targets.
  • Support other planning areas when required as part of a cross-functional team environment
  • Review KPI prior to monthly meeting and prepare any documents needed for any possible challenges.
  • Prioritise customer orders by due date to support the company in meeting target deadline KPI
  • Escalate issues promptly to management and help resolve problems in a timely fashion
